Vice President Kamala Harris is reportedly in talks to appear at the Bitcoin Conference in Nashville, Tennessee, where former President Donald Trump is also set to speak. This would mark the first time Harris and Trump have been at the same event since she took over the Democratic nomination from President Joe Biden.

Trump has previously signaled his support for the crypto industry, accepting campaign donations in cryptocurrency and pledging to be the country's first "crypto president." Some Bitcoin enthusiasts believe that Trump would create a U.S. strategic reserve of Bitcoin if he retakes office.

Meanwhile, Harris has reportedly reached out to billionaire Mark Cuban with "multiple questions" on cryptocurrency as she prepares to take on Trump in the presidential election. Cuban has asserted that several Silicon Valley CEOs are endorsing Trump due to his support of Bitcoin and the cryptocurrency industry.

The wider cryptocurrency market has seen increased political acceptance and drastic growth this year, with the price of Bitcoin reaching a new all-time high of just under $74,000 after the Security and Exchange Commission approved exchange-traded funds for Bitcoin. Ethereum exchange-traded funds also recently hit the market, bringing more positive news for the industry.
